ILS Law College, Pune, is one of India's premier law schools, known for its rich heritage and academic excellence. Established in 1924, it offers undergraduate (LL.B.) and postgraduate (LL.M.) programs. The college is known for its experienced faculty, extensive library, and strong focus on legal research. Students benefit from various extracurricular activities, including moot courts, debates, and internships, which enhance their practical legal skills. The campus has a diverse student body and an active placement cell. However, some students feel that infrastructure and administrative processes could be improved.
